Can Diabetic Ketoacidosis Restrict Blood Flow

What occurs in the body when a diabetic enters ketoacidosis? Diabetic ketoacidosis (DKA) is a potentially fatal condition that affects people who have diabetes. It occurs when the body begins breaking down fat at an abnormally rapid rate. The liver converts fat to a fuel called ketones, which results in an acidic state of the blood.

Is diabetes associated with a decrease in blood flow? Diabetes can impair circulation in a variety of ways. In many cases, elevated glucose levels are to blame. Over time, elevated blood glucose levels may cause damage to the lining of your tiny blood vessels, impairing circulation.

What are the first symptoms of diabetic ketoacidosis? You may have a variety of signs and symptoms of diabetic ketoacidosis, including extreme thirst, frequent urination, nausea and vomiting, stomach discomfort, weakness or exhaustion, shortness of breath, fruity-smelling breath, and disorientation.

Is ketoacidosis associated with elevated or decreased blood sugar levels?

In general, diabetic ketoacidosis is diagnosed if one of the following four conditions exists: Your blood sugar (glucose) level is more than 250 mg/dL. (You may be in DKA even if your blood sugar is less than 250.) This is referred to as euglycemic diabetic ketoacidosis [euDKA], and it is a less common complication.)

How do diabetic legs appear?

Also known as “shin spots,” diabetic dermopathy is characterized by light brown, scaly patches of skin that often appear on the shins. These patches may be oval in shape or round in shape. They are caused by injury to the tiny blood arteries that give nutrients and oxygen to the tissues.

Is ketoacidosis reversible?

Insulin treatment. Insulin works by reversing the metabolic processes that result in diabetic ketoacidosis. Along with fluids and electrolytes, you’ll receive insulin treatment — often intravenously.

How are ketosis and ketoacidosis different?

Ketosis is a metabolic state that the body enters when there is insufficient glycogen in the form of carbs to burn for energy. Ketoacidosis is a consequence of diabetes (most often Type 1) in which the body produces excessive amounts of blood acids.

At what blood sugar level does a diabetic coma occur?

A diabetic coma may occur when your blood sugar level rises to 600 milligrams per deciliter (mg/dL) or more, resulting in extreme dehydration. It is more common in persons with poorly managed type 2 diabetes.

How likely am I to survive diabetic ketoacidosis?

The overall mortality rate for DKA is between 0.2% and 2%, with the highest rate occurring in developing countries. A deep coma at the time of diagnosis, hypothermia, or oliguria are all indicators of a poor prognosis.

Is ketoacidosis capable of causing brain damage?

Brain injury is common but under-recognized in diabetic ketoacidosis (DKA), affecting up to 54% of patients with this complication. Cerebral oedema (CE) and cerebral infarction are two of its manifestations (CI). CE’s etiology in DKA has remained unknown to date.

What is the outcome if diabetic ketoacidosis is left untreated?

Increased levels of ketones in the bloodstream impair the proper functioning of several organs and systems throughout the body. The higher the level of ketones in the blood, the more unwell a person suffering from diabetic ketoacidosis becomes. Diabetes ketoacidosis, if left untreated, may result in potentially deadly consequences such as extreme dehydration, unconsciousness, and brain edema.
